Presidency’s Claim On Military Withholding Casualty Figure Wrong – Fact Check by Modarun(m): 3:03am On Nov 27, 2018 |
Samson Folarin The Special Adviser to President Muhammadu Buhari on Media and Publicity, Mr Femi Adesina , has been under fire for reportedly saying that military the world over does not give information on its casualties . Also , a fact check showed that on the contrary , it is a standard practice by government of developed countries to intimate citizens on the number of casualties during military battles . There had been conflicting figures on the actual number of deaths in the attacks by Boko Haram on the 157 Task Force Battalion at Metele , Guzamala , Borno State . The military, in a statement , had confirmed the attacks and condemned casualty figures published in the media. It, however , refused to give the actual number of casualties . Adesina , during a programme on Channels TV , Politics Today backed the refusal of the government and the military to give the casualty figure . “ All over the world, the military does not or rarely discloses the figure of its casualties , ” he said. Nigerians, including Twitter users, who took up Adesina on the quote , referred him to the US , UK , French and Canadian practice of declaring casualty figures . A check by The PUNCH showed that the United States Department of Defence, on its website , gave up -to -date information on casualty figure in different US military operations. The last update said in Operation Iraqi Freedom ( casualties that occurred between March 19, 2003 , and August 31 , 2010 , in the Arabian Sea , Bahrain , Gulf of Aden , Gulf of Oman , Iraq , Kuwait , Oman , Persian Gulf, Qatar , Red Sea , Saudi Arabia and the United Arab Emirates) , a total of 4, 410 US military men were killed . The United Kingdom , also on the government website provided information on casualty figures . In a 30 -page PDF document, gave a breakdown on the death of the military officers , including the cause of death . The French in particular have a dedicated website where they kept the database of military officers who died in different battles . The Canadian government also published the names and pictures of fallen soldiers . One Mustafa Haffysa, reminded Adesina that the President had in 2015 criticised the then government of former President Goodluck Jonathan on a similar case . “ It is unacceptable to ignore or minimise the deaths of Nigerian citizens during elections . It is heart- breaking . This must change , ” Buhari had tweeted on January 13, 2015. When contacted for clarification on the statement , Adesina did not pick his calls and had yet to respond to a text message sent to him as of press time. https://punchng.com/presidencys-claim-on-military-withholding-casualty-figure-wrong-fact-check/
